CVE-2025-40254
CVE-2025-40254 targets the Linux kernel openvswitch nsh field handling. The issue stems from incorrect validation of set(nsh(...)) due to a mismatched memory layout and confusing mask vs value flags, which can cause kernel NULL pointer dereferences or crashes during validation.
